Package: nautilus-3.0.1-1.fc15 Architecture: x86_64 OS Release: Fedora release 15 (Lovelock) Comment ----- I attempted to open file /var/log/lastlog in nautilus. I was prompted with a box saying it is of unknown fille type. There was an button for choosing an application which I clicked, planing on choosing gedit for opening the file. The moment i pushed that button, nautilus crashed.
